摘要
Welding is one of the very common process in industrial production. It is a kind of manufacturing process and technology which joint mental or other thermoplastic materials by heating, high temperature or high pressure. Welding quality will directly affect the final quality of workpiece. So during the welding process, each links have strict standard and welding quality evaluation has different indicators. Therefore, how to make a rapid detection to weld defect has become a valuable research. This topic is aimed at weld defect detection of small workpiece. The study contains the selection of sensor, design of detection system, hardware platform, software design, user interface design, etc. In the end, a set of high accuracy detector of weld defect will be designed.
